One of our leading FMCG companies based in Port Elizabeth is in need of an experienced Occupational Health Nurse to join their team with the potential of working for them on a 5‑Month Contract based on performance and mutual fit.

Duties & Responsibilities
Key Performances for the role
  • The Occupational Health Nurse will contribute to the overall wellness and safety of all employees of the client by acting as a support to the HSE team in ensuring that systems and programmes promote the Safety and Health of our employees on site and the Environment.
  • The Occupational Health Nurse will report to the HSE Officer.
Requirements for the role
  • Grade 12 / Matric
  • Registered Nurse / Dip in Occupational Health
  • Registered with SA Nurses Council; Indemnity to practice with SASOHN and SA Nursing Council. Indemnification against any nursing malpractice.
  • 2 to 5 years experience in an industrial working environment in the capacity as Occupational Health Nurse.
  • Audiometry Certification
  • Spirometry Certification
  • Dispensary Certification
Duties
  • Assesses health status of employees as per legal and company job specifications.
  • Conducts / Facilitates wellness education / awareness training programmes.
  • Counsels employees on alcoholism drugs and substance abuse violence etc.
  • Advice and guidance all employees on Health and Safety related issues.
  • Conduct drug test and fit for work assessments.
  • Provide basic accident treatment and cover and communicate with HR relevant agencies.
  • Co‑ordinates employees assistance programmes (EAP).
  • Monitors employees with potential and chronic illnesses.
  • Audiometric testing as per legislation.
  • Compiles and circulates health care information.
  • Maintains departmental first aid boxes in terms of the General Health and Safety Regulations.
  • Maintains employees health care
